Because Hear the Wind Sing is a ghost story in the literal and literary sense. It is about memory, summer, and the things that vanish. Reading it alone, as a slender EPUB on your phone at 2 AM, offers a different psychological weight than reading a 300-page omnibus.

That changed in 2015 when Knopf Doubleday finally published Wind/Pinball —a single volume containing both novels. However, because these are considered "early works," many digital libraries and free EPUB aggregators overlook them. They are not as flashy as Norwegian Wood or Kafka on the Shore .
